This popular electronic music festival is celebrating a special edition in Madrid on 18 and 19 September 2026 at IFEMA MADRID. It is characterised by its high production quality, combining spectacular designs, audiovisual technology, innovative lighting and crystal-clear sound systems.
Time Warp is an electronic music festival which was created in 1994 in Germany and has become one of the biggest and most recognised worldwide. Each year, thousands of people attend its main edition in Mannheim, where they enjoy the best consolidated and emerging artists of the genre in a unique and avant-garde atmosphere.
It also holds international editions in cities like São Paulo, New York or Santiago and is an unforgettable experience for fans of electronic music, who must see and hear it to believe it.
The 2026 edition in Madrid kicks off on 18 September with a day marked by the presence of solid sounds and the European club culture, headed by the much awaited B2B between Ben Sims and Óscar Mulero, two techno references. Other major names include I Hate Models, Fatima Hajji, Andrés Campo, Chlär and the B2B between Alarico and Yanamaste. The line-up is rounded off with up and coming artists on the international scene, such as Regal, Laia and Luxi Villar.
On 19 September, big names from the genre will be present, such as Sven Väth, a true legend of the European club culture and a key figure in the history of Time Warp. He will be joined by Adriatique, one of the most influential acts in today’s melodic sound, as well as Maceo Plex, Loco Dice and Mau P. The sound of Adiel or one of the duos that has seen the biggest rise on the circuit, Miguelle & Tons, are also worthy of mention. The second day also features acts with a strong connection to the dance floor, such as the B2B between Karretero and Dani Gómez and the collaboration between Hermetica and Zarco.
